Output 043d0fbdbdc89f266dd33a8aba5a6bf45a2eeec06a45a7c4321569f5be014d6a:1

value
33816860
script pubkey
OP_0 OP_PUSHBYTES_20 4dfdabcc9cb1e87b69567219e6eed3aa1f9a5304
address
ltc1qfh76hnyuk858k62kwgv7dmkn4g0e55cyl3dyts
transaction
043d0fbdbdc89f266dd33a8aba5a6bf45a2eeec06a45a7c4321569f5be014d6a
spent
true